ande6842 Oct 31, 2015 @ 8:41am 
As has been said, FC and SC are the complete story; 'The Third' is more of a sidegame than anything else, though it's still important. The Trails series is on it's seventh installment and counting in Japan, and the Third introduces a number of plot points that prove to be important later on. With that said though, Trails FC and SC are their own complete standalone story when taken on their lonesome; it just happens to be part of a larger series is all.

One thing I like to say to describe how the trilogy works.

FC is the setup. Think of it like boxing a gift, and the gift is the story. SC is the fight to put the wrapping paper on the gift, and putting a nice neat little bow on it. Then 3rd is the jackass friend who points out all the problems you made in wrapping said gift, or that your bow is tied wrong, or that you can see parts of the gift in gaps from your wrapping job.

FC/SC wrap up the story very well, but there are a bunch of little plot holes here and there throughout SC. You may be so focused on the main story as introduced in FC, that you won't notice them. Not without looking deeper for them, anyway.

3rd basically takes all of those plot hooks that were left behind in SC and shines a giant effin' spotlight on them and turns your attention to A LOT of problems going down in Zemuria outside of Estelle and Joshua's scope of vision.

And it resolves none of them.

(Conversely, 3rd is one of my favorites of the entire series at the same time, only challenged by Ao no Kiseki.)
